I collected figures, toys and plaster sets, absorbed every dinosaur book I could find, learned them all by name, and visited all the new museum exhibits. My favorite movie of all time is still Jurassic Park (which I can quote endlessly.) By the time I hit my mid-teens, I'd convinced myself that I wanted to be a paleontologist. My ever-supportive father helped me volunteer for digs with the museum and showed me what uni courses I could do. I even did work experience behind the scenes at the museum itself. Then I discovered that paleontology is an expensive hobby that means at least eight years of rock studies at uni, which still won't guarantee you a fleeting position, let alone career, in this underpaid industry. None of it really suited me. It was then that I turned to my second passion: writing. As of April 2007 I have just completed a Bachelor's Degree in Creative Writing Production at QUT and am about to be sent to Japan as an English teacher. Along the journey I hope to continue improving my skills in writing and art, as well as my understanding of language. I'm already very passionate about Japan, its language and its culture. I love delving into and creating new worlds with the power of language. Through my fics, I hope you can enjoy it as much as I do. |
